Chiral discrimination of natural isoflavanones using (R)- and (S)-BINOL as the NMR chiral solvating agents

英文摘要Commercially available chiral solvating agents (R)- and (S)-BINOL were applied to the enantiodifferentiation of natural isoflavanones via H-1 NMR spectroscopy. The absolute configurations of the enantiomers of isoflavanones including sativanone 1, 3'-0-methylviolanone 2, and homoferreirin 3 were assigned by comparing the corresponding delta(R) and delta(S) values. This approach provided a simple and general means to tentatively assign the enantiomeric purity and absolute configuration of isoflavanones. (C) 2016 Elsevier Ltd. All rights reserved.
